Default Worst night of my life

Hey,

Well first off i'll start by saying this was my fault which sucks the most. I was turning left at a light and don't know what went through my head but i thought I was good to go. I went through and didn't see a guy going through the light at about 50km/h. By the time I realized it either i floor it and he hits my drivers side door or I wait and he hits my front end.

So he hit my front passenger right where the tire is. I think it's totaled, a lot of damage to her, axle is bent in pretty sure there is chassis damage. Good thing is I only owe about 5000$ on it and I can claim all the mods I put into it including intake, tint, electronics my brand new winter tires in which i just put on yesterday. So at the very least i should at least break out even.

I did get a ticket for unsafe left turn 110$ and points which sucks. It just sucks as i owe a lot of money right now and this is the last thing I need.

This just happened i'm pretty upset, embarrassed and shooken up. Plus i busted my knee pretty bad. ARRGG I feel like such a retard.

I've never had an accident not even close.
